What is a Ventilation Unit?
A ventilation unit is a mechanical system that is designed to circulate and exchange air within a building. It consists of a series of ducts, fans, filters, and controls that work together to remove indoor air pollutants, regulate humidity levels, and control temperature. Ventilation units come in various types, including exhaust ventilation, supply ventilation, and balanced ventilation systems.
How Does a Ventilation Unit Work?
A ventilation unit works by drawing in fresh outdoor air and expelling stale indoor air. The process begins with the intake of outdoor air through the unit’s intake vents, which then passes through filters to remove dust, pollen, and other contaminants. The filtered air is then distributed throughout the building via ducts and vents, while the stale indoor air is expelled through exhaust vents.
Types of Ventilation Units
There are several types of ventilation units available on the market, each with its own set of features and benefits. Some common types include:
- Exhaust Ventilation: This type of ventilation unit removes indoor air pollutants by exhausting stale air from the building.
- Supply Ventilation: This type of ventilation unit brings in fresh outdoor air to replace the stale indoor air.
- Balanced Ventilation: This type of ventilation unit combines both exhaust and supply ventilation to maintain a balanced indoor environment.

Factors to Consider When Choosing a Ventilation Unit
When selecting a ventilation unit for a building, there are several factors to consider, including:
- Size of the Building: The size of the building will determine the capacity and airflow requirements of the ventilation unit.
- Location: The climate and environmental conditions of the building’s location will impact the type of ventilation unit needed.
- Energy Efficiency: Choosing an energy-efficient ventilation unit can help reduce operating costs and environmental impact.
Maintenance and Care of Ventilation Units
Proper maintenance and care of ventilation units are essential to ensure optimal performance and longevity. Regularly changing filters, cleaning ducts, and inspecting fans and motors can help prevent breakdowns and costly repairs. It is also important to schedule routine inspections by a qualified HVAC technician to identify and address any issues promptly.
